French Field Pea Exports DecliningVANCOUVER - Dec 10/07 - SNS -- Field pea exports from France continued to decline in October, slipping below both month earlier levels and sinking to less than half the volume exported last year. Data from the Union Nationale Interprofessionnelle des Plantes Riches en Proteines (UNIP) revealed exporters shipped 18,550 metric tons (MT) of peas in October, down from 19,320 MT in September and down 53.2% the 39,595 MT of field peas shipped the same month last year. This lifted exports clearances so far during the 2007-08 marketing campaign to 89,845 MT, down 39.6% from the 148,720 MT shipped the first four months of the previous marketing year.
